Nigel Davies happy despite Gloucester defeat

Nigel Davies says that he is happy with Gloucester's 14-man display during their defeat to Saracens on Sunday.

Gloucester director of rugby Nigel Davies has admitted that he is happy with his side's display despite their defeat to Saracens on Sunday.

The Gloucestershire outfit were forced to play with 14 men at Allianz Park following Nick Wood's sending-off after 73 seconds that saw them go on to lose 44-12 in the Aviva Premiership.

Despite the defeat, Davies is pleased with the way his side battled for 78 minutes with 14 men compared to their loss with a full team the previous weekend.

"In a bizarre way I'm a lot happier about the way we went about our business with 14 players this weekend than we did with 15 last weekend," Davies said in his press conference.

"It was always going to be a tough ask to come here and we were in the right frame of mind and the boys showed that to carry on the way they did.

"We're not where we want to be after two games, but I'm confident this team will start winning sooner rather than later. Right now we're in a tough place, but the boys won't let their heads drop."

Gloucester are currently bottom of the Premiership table after two games.
